Brazilian NF-e/NFC-e/NFS-e issuance, complex Brazilian tax calculation, DANFE generation, and SPED-aligned export — built as a per-tenant AL extension on your Business Central environment. One-time license from $799.00 USD for Dynamics 365 BC (build-to-order) — includes 12 months of updates and support.

Brazilian NF-e/NFC-e/NFS-e issuance, complex Brazilian tax calculation, DANFE generation, and SPED-aligned export — built as a per-tenant AL extension on your Business Central environment.
Keine Zahlung jetzt. Dies sendet eine Angebotsanfrage an unser Team – wir melden uns per E-Mail mit Preisen und nächsten Schritten.
Microsoft Dynamics 365 Business Central does not ship native Brazilian fiscal localization, which leaves Brazilian operations unable to issue legally valid electronic invoices or meet SPED obligations out of the box. ECOSIRE builds this gap closed as a per-tenant AL extension installed directly on your Business Central environment (cloud SaaS or on-premises), not a generic AppSource download you self-configure.
NF-e (model 55) and NFC-e (model 65) XML assembly, digital signing, and transmission to the SEFAZ authorization web services with full rejection-code handling
NFS-e service-invoice issuance routed to the relevant municipal web service, with per-municipality layout handling
DANFE and DANFE-NFC-e PDF generation for printing, email, and customer delivery
SEFAZ contingency modes (offline/SVC) so issuance continues during authorizer downtime, with automatic re-transmission when the service recovers
Complete Brazilian tax engine: ICMS (including ST, DIFAL, FCP), IPI, PIS, COFINS, and municipal ISS, calculated per transaction
CFOP and NCM mapping on items and operations driving correct fiscal treatment by origin/destination state and operation type
The extension wires Brazil's fiscal document lifecycle into BC's standard posting flow. Posting a sales invoice triggers an event subscriber that assembles the NF-e/NFC-e XML, signs it, and transmits it to the relevant SEFAZ web service, then handles the authorization protocol, rejection codes, and contingency (offline) modes. Service invoices route to the appropriate municipal NFS-e webservice. We generate the DANFE/DANFE-NFC-e PDF for printing and customer delivery.
Brazilian tax complexity — ICMS (including ST, DIFAL, and FCP), IPI, PIS, COFINS, and municipal ISS — is modelled through table and page extensions on items, customers, and tax setup, with CFOP and NCM mapping driving the correct fiscal treatment per transaction and origin/destination state. Period-end SPED Fiscal (EFD-ICMS/IPI) and SPED Contribuições (EFD-PIS/COFINS) files export in the layout your accountant submits.
Everything is delivered with dedicated permission sets, job-queue entries for asynchronous SEFAZ communication and retries, and BC REST/OData endpoints so issuance status is visible to Power BI or a Power Platform flow. Because tax rules and SEFAZ layouts change frequently, we scope an honest build lead time and a maintenance arrangement to keep you compliant as legislation shifts. You own the source; we keep it running.
Owns NF-e issuance, CFOP/NCM correctness, and SPED submission. Needs documents to authorize at SEFAZ on the first attempt and the SPED files to validate without errors at period close.
Runs Business Central for a Brazilian entity or subsidiary and needs legally valid fiscal documents and tax compliance without bolting on a separate Brazilian ERP.
Responsible for the BC environment, extension deployment, certificate management, and the job queue. Wants a clean per-tenant extension they can manage and update rather than unsupported custom code.
Kaufen Sie die Lizenz auf ecosire.com und laden Sie die ZIP-Datei des Brazil NFe / Fiscal Compliance for Business Central-Moduls von Ihrem Konto-Dashboard herunter.
Extrahieren Sie die ZIP-Datei in Ihren Odoo-Ordner für benutzerdefinierte Add-ons auf dem Server (oder laden Sie sie über „Apps“ > „Aus Datei installieren“ auf Odoo.sh/Runbot hoch).
Aktivieren Sie den Entwicklermodus, öffnen Sie „Apps“, klicken Sie auf „Apps-Liste aktualisieren“, suchen Sie nach „Brazil NFe / Fiscal Compliance for Business Central“ und klicken Sie auf „Installieren“.
Öffnen Sie das neue Menü, fügen Sie Ihren ECOSIRE-Lizenzschlüssel ein, verbinden Sie alle externen Anmeldeinformationen (Shopify, Amazon, Stripe usw.) und speichern Sie.
Führen Sie den integrierten Verbindungstest aus, synchronisieren Sie Ihre ersten 10 Datensätze und planen Sie den wiederkehrenden Cron. Wenden Sie sich an den Support, wenn etwas fehlschlägt.
| Kriterium | ECOSIRE | Benutzerdefinierter Build | Konkurrent | Odoo Native |
|---|---|---|---|---|
| NF-e / NFC-e / NFS-e issuance to SEFAZ built into BC posting flow | ||||
| Complete Brazilian tax engine (ICMS/ST/DIFAL, IPI, PIS, COFINS, ISS) | ||||
| SPED Fiscal and SPED Contribuições export in accountant-ready layout | ||||
| Built, installed, and supported by the vendor on your environment | ||||
| Source code ownership and no per-document/per-seat lock-in | ||||
| Tailored to your exact states, municipalities, and tax scenarios | ||||
| Ongoing maintenance for SEFAZ layout and legislation changes |
No — this is a build-to-order extension, not an instant AppSource install. After we confirm your scope (states, municipalities for NFS-e, NF-e vs NFC-e, tax regimes), we build and configure the extension, install it to your sandbox for UAT, then promote to production. A typical engagement runs a few weeks depending on how many municipalities and tax scenarios are in scope; we give you a firm timeline before work starts.
Brazilian fiscal rules, SEFAZ XML layouts, and SPED schemas change regularly. We include a post-go-live support window and offer an ongoing maintenance arrangement that keeps the extension aligned with layout/legislation changes, BC version upgrades, and any new states or municipalities you add. You own the source code, so you are never locked in.
Yes. It is delivered as a per-tenant AL extension and works on BC SaaS and on-premises. SEFAZ communication and certificate handling are configured to fit your deployment model — for SaaS we use the supported AL/HTTP and certificate-handling patterns; for on-prem we adapt to your network and certificate store.
Yes. We build NF-e (model 55) for standard sales, NFC-e (model 65) for consumer retail with its DANFE-NFC-e output, and NFS-e for services. Which models you need is part of scoping, since each has its own SEFAZ/municipal endpoint and contingency behavior.
The tax engine models ICMS including Substituição Tributária (ST), DIFAL for interstate sales, and FCP, alongside IPI, PIS, COFINS, and municipal ISS. Calculation is driven by CFOP/NCM/CEST mapping and origin/destination state, set up against your operations during the build so the right values flow into both the fiscal XML and the BC ledger entries.
Yes. You receive the AL source for the extension and ownership of it. Fiscal document status is exposed through BC REST/OData endpoints and standard permission sets, so you can surface issuance and rejection data in Power BI or drive a Power Platform flow without us holding the keys.
Brazilian NF-e/NFC-e/NFS-e issuance, complex Brazilian tax calculation, DANFE generation, and SPED-aligned export — built as a per-tenant AL extension on your Business Central environment.